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(180°C). Line a muffin tin with paper muffin liners or use silicone muffin cases.
- In a large bowl, mix together the dry ingredients, and in a separate bowl, mix together the wet ingredients.
- Fold the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and mix with a spatula until well combined. Add in the chopped peach and mix again.
- Evenly distribute the mixture between the 12 muffin cases. Place in the oven and bake for 20-25 minutes until golden and an inserted toothpick comes out clean.
- Remove the muffins from the oven and place on a wire cooling rack for 10 minutes before removing from the liner.
